Cory Spangenberg will compete for a spot on the bench for the Padres this spring, the San Diego Union-Tribune reports.

Analysis:

Spangenberg was a late season call-up in 2014 and posted a .290/.306/.452 slash line in 20 games with the Padres. His bat isn't necessarily the key to him making the big league roster, however. Spangenberg could provide versatility and depth to San Diego's infield, which is limited defensively. If he makes the big league club, he figures to be a bench option at second or third base.
